Análisis de la Vulnerabilidad de Apache BRPC
Introducción
Apache BRPC es un marco de comunicación remota que permite a los desarrolladores construir aplicaciones distribuidas de forma eficiente. Sin embargo, recientemente se ha identificado una vulnerabilidad crítica en este sistema, lo que plantea serias implicancias para la seguridad de las aplicaciones que dependen de él. Este artículo explora los detalles técnicos de esta vulnerabilidad, sus implicaciones operativas y las recomendaciones para mitigar los riesgos asociados.
Descripción de la Vulnerabilidad
La vulnerabilidad en cuestión permite a un atacante ejecutar código arbitrario en el servidor afectado. Esto se debe a una falta de validación adecuada en las entradas procesadas por el sistema. Un atacante podría enviar solicitudes maliciosas a través del protocolo BRPC, lo que podría resultar en la ejecución no autorizada de comandos en el servidor.
Detalles Técnicos
La vulnerabilidad se clasifica como crítico y tiene un impacto significativo en la confidencialidad, integridad y disponibilidad del sistema afectado. La versión afectada incluye varias iteraciones anteriores donde no se implementaron correctamente medidas adecuadas para filtrar o validar las entradas recibidas por el servidor.
- CVE-2025-29966: Este identificador corresponde específicamente a la vulnerabilidad descubierta, lo que permite referirse a ella consistentemente dentro del contexto de seguridad informática.
- Afectación: Las versiones anteriores al 0.9.1 son particularmente vulnerables.
- Método de explotación: El atacante puede enviar datos manipulados que desencadenen condiciones específicas dentro del sistema BRPC, logrando así ejecutar código malicioso.
Implicaciones Operativas
La existencia de esta vulnerabilidad podría permitir a un atacante comprometer sistemas críticos y realizar acciones no autorizadas, como robar información sensible o interrumpir servicios esenciales. Las organizaciones que utilizan Apache BRPC deben evaluar su infraestructura actual y considerar las siguientes acciones:
- Auditoría de Seguridad: Realizar una revisión exhaustiva del código y las configuraciones actuales para identificar cualquier instancia donde se utilice Apache BRPC sin las debidas medidas de protección.
- Actualización Inmediata: Actualizar a versiones más recientes del software donde se han corregido estas fallas (0.9.1 o superior).
- Sensibilización sobre Seguridad: Capacitar al personal técnico sobre mejores prácticas relacionadas con la validación de entradas y gestión adecuada del riesgo asociado con el uso de bibliotecas externas.
Estrategias para Mitigación
Aparte de actualizar el software, existen otras estrategias proactivas que pueden implementarse para mitigar los riesgos asociados con esta vulnerabilidad:
- Implementación de Firewalls Aplicativos: Utilizar firewalls específicos para aplicaciones web (WAF) puede ayudar a filtrar tráfico malicioso antes de alcanzar los servidores internos.
- Análisis Continuo: Establecer mecanismos automáticos para escanear vulnerabilidades regularmente puede facilitar la detección temprana antes que sean explotadas por atacantes.
- Aislamiento Funcional: Desplegar servicios críticos en entornos aislados puede limitar el impacto potencial si uno es comprometido debido a esta u otras vulnerabilidades.
Conclusión
Dada la gravedad asociada con CVE-2025-29966 y su capacidad para comprometer sistemas completos mediante Apache BRPC, es imperativo que las organizaciones tomen acciones inmediatas. Implementar actualizaciones necesarias y adoptar un enfoque proactivo hacia la seguridad serán claves para proteger sus activos digitales contra posibles amenazas futuras. Para más información visita la Fuente original.